Why Facebook Stock Fell 11% in September

Facebook (NASDAQ: FB) shareholders trailed a declining market in September. Their stock fell 11% compared to the S&P 500's 3.9% drop, according to data provided by S&P Global Market Intelligence.

That decline didn't put much of dent in the social media giant's recent returns, though, as shares remain higher by over 30% in 2020 while the broader market is up roughly 4%.
